Bashan Lake, East Haddam
Details
Meet at 9:30 a.m. to paddle by 9:50 a.m. from the state boat launch past 76 Ballahack Road (Number 1), East Haddam (This is the address of one of the houses closest to the boat launch). Each circuit of this pristine 273-acre lake is about 4 miles, giving people the option of joining the group for one or two circuits. The lake has many interesting coves and islands to explore from the water. All land is private, except for the launch area, so we will stop back there for lunch. Bring lunch, snacks, and water. Paddlers must provide their own kayak/canoe and other equipment. Per group policy, a life jacket must be worn for the trip duration. Rain cancels. If the weather is uncertain, the leader will post an update by 7 a.m. the morning of the trip.

Directions: Take Rt. 9, Exit 10. At end of the long ramp, turn left on Rt. 154/Rt. 82 to the roundabout where you will turn right on Rt. 82 over the East Haddam swing bridge. After you pass the Goodspeed Opera House, follow Rt. 82 a couple of miles until the stop sign at the T- intersection of Rts. 151 and 82. Right on Rt. 82/Rt. 151 and take an IMMEDIATE left on Mt. Parnassus Rd. (past Shagbark Hardware store on left). At 2.8 miles, look for Ballahack Road on left, as indicated by a brown boat launch sign. The boat launch sign is on right side of Mt. Parnassus Rd. across from Ballahack Rd. Turn left on Ballahack Rd. (Number 1) and follow to the end (the last mile is a narrow, bumpy dirt road) to parking and launch area. There is a porta-potty at the launch site.
